Random number generators

Random number generators (RNG) are the brains that run the slot machines. They generate a sequence of random numbers at a high speed and decide the reel positions. This makes each spin unpredictable and creates the excitement that is a hallmark of the game of slots. RNGs utilize complex algorithms to produce random outcomes, removing patterns and maximizing unpredictability (entropy). The generated numbers are used to select the symbols that will appear on reels.

When slot machines changed from mechanical to digital, the developers had to ensure that each spin's outcome was random. Random number generators were utilized that are similar to microprocessors found in computers and smartphones. Computer programs take many variables into consideration, including player interactions as well as time-based seed values, and produce a sequence of numbers that are not predicted or duplicated.

There are two kinds of random number generators: pseudorandom generators and true random number generators. Both generate a set random numbers however only the latter is capable of producing true random results. While pseudorandom number generators aren't as reliable as true random number generators, they're more suitable for casinos, as they can run multiple machines with the same code and still produce a consistent output.

The randomness of the results of slot machines is important for players to trust however, there are several myths surrounding the way RNGs operate. For instance certain players believe that slots go through hot and cold cycles however this is not the reality. The RNG will always select random numbers that will determine the outcome of each spin, regardless of how many you spin.

RNGs protect casinos against fraud and manipulation, in addition to making sure that all spins are random. It is for this reason that they are regulated and tested by independent testing bodies and government agencies, which gives players the confidence that their games are fair and impartial. If they know how these systems function players can make better choices and avoid falling to myths about manipulation and predicting.

Sound design

Sound design is an essential component of slot technology. It assists in creating emotional connections between players and their virtual world. It is a kind of art that requires creativity and artistry as well as a thorough understanding of the psychology of players. By using the latest technology developers can create complex soundscapes that capture the attention of players and entice players in the game. Thematic consistency helps to enhance the story, creating an audiovisual experience that is memorable.

Whether you're playing in Las vegas slots or at home slot machines can give you hours of enjoyment. These games are designed to keep players engaged and entertained by a variety of sounds that highlight their wins and punish them for their losses. Some of the sounds are clattering nickels, quarters and dollars that fall into a bin in the machine while others are sounds of chirping or orchestrated which increase players' excitement and anticipation.

These sounds might not be enough to keep players coming back, but they can influence their decisions and overall gaming experience. A study conducted by Marmurek Finlay Kanetkar and Londerville found that the sound effects accompanying the multiline video slot game affected players' arousal on a psychophysical and psychological level. The sounds also led players to underestimate the amount of time they won during a game session.
